Summary
Endometrial carcinoma (EC) is the most prevalent invasive carcinoma of the female genital tract in developed countries, while it ranks as the second most frequently occurring neoplasm of women in developing countries, after carcinoma of the cervix uteri.
The vast majority of ECs occur in perimenopausal and postmenopausal women .ECs are classified into two distinct phenotypes; type I which represents more than 80% of all cases of ECs, it has a favorable prognosis.
This type is linked to excess, unopposed hyper-estrogenic condition and it is almost always preceded by endometrial hyperplasia.
On the contrary, type II endometrial carcinoma is less common than type I, representing less than 10% of all cases of ECs.
Type II endometrial carcinomas are high grade, poorly differentiated and estrogen-independent tumors .
Eligibility Criteria
Inclusion Criteria:Hysterectomy specimens diagnosed as endometrial hyperplasia and endometrial adenocarcinoma.All cases of endometrial biopsies obtained by curettage (D&C) diagnosed as endometrial hyperplasia.Cases of cyclical endometrium obtained from endometrial curettage or hysterectomy specimens done for pathological conditions other than hyperplastic or neoplastic endometrial lesions.Complete clinical data.Exclusion Criteria:Patients with a history of preoperative chemotherapy and /or radiotherapy.Biopsies with predominantly blood clots.Insufficient or tiny tissue biopsies.
